Question 1158833: a man drives his car for 150 km travelling at his normal average speed. if he increases his speed by 10 km/h, he will arrive half an hour sooner. what is his original average speed?

              SPEED         TIME        DISTANCE

ORIGINAL         r          150/r         150

FASTER          r+10        150/(r+10)    150

DIFFERENCE                  1%2F2

150%2Fr-150%2F%28r%2B10%29=1%2F2
